Vulnerability Description
Heap-based buffer overflow in XChat 2.8.9 and earlier all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(crash) and possibly execute arbitrary code via a long response string.

What is CVE-2011-5129?
CVE-2011-5129 is a vulnerability with a CVSS score of 5.0 (MEDIUM). Heap-based buffer overflow in XChat 2.8.9 and earlier all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(crash) and possibly execute arbitrary code via a long response string.
